How to prepare for a job interview at Sellick Partnership Limited - Public Sector
✨Know Your Legislation
Make sure you brush up on the UK GDPR, Data Protection Act 2018, and Freedom of Information Act 2000. Being able to discuss these laws confidently will show that you’re not just familiar with them, but that you can apply them in real-world scenarios.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are specific examples from your previous roles where you've successfully managed information governance or compliance frameworks. Highlight any challenges you faced and how you overcame them, as this will demonstrate your problem-solving skills.
✨Understand the Organisation's Needs
Research the public sector organisation you're interviewing with. Understand their current IG policies and any recent changes in legislation that may affect them. This will help you tailor your responses and show that you’re genuinely interested in their operations.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ect questions that ask how you would handle specific situations, like responding to FOI requests or conducting DPIAs. Practise articulating your thought process and decision-making steps clearly, as this will showcase your expertise and strategic thinking.
